K1: BAG, Kanal, Programmbetrieb, Reset-Verhalten
10.9 Programmbetrieb
Ausgangsbedingungen
Ein NC-Programm kann nur gestartet werden, wenn folgende Ausgangsbedingungen erfüllt
sind.
● DB11 DBX4.4 == 1 (BAG-betriebsbereit)
● DB11 DBX0.7 == 0 (BAG-Reset)
● DB21, ... DBX1.7 == 0 (Programmtest aktivieren)
● DB21, ... DBX7.0 == 0 (NC-Start-Sperre)
● DB21, ... DBX7.2 == 0 (NC-Stop an Satzgrenze)
● DB21, ... DBX7.3 == 0 (NC-Stop)
● DB21, ... DBX7.4 == 0 (NC-Stop Achsen plus Spindel)
● DB21, ...:DBX7. 7 == 0 (Reset)
● DB10 DBX56.1 == 0 (Not-Halt)
● Es dürfen keine Achs- oder NC-spezifischen Alarm anstehen
Ausführung des Kommandos
Das Teileprogramm bzw. der Teileprogrammsatz wird automatisch abgearbeitet und die
folgenden Nahtstellensignale werden gesetzt:
● DB21, ... DBX35.5 (Kanalzustand aktiv)
● DB21, ... DBX35.0 (Programmzustand läuft)
Das Programm wird solange bearbeitet, bis das Programmende erreicht bzw. der Kanal durch
ein STOP- oder RESET-Kommando unterbrochen bzw. abgebrochen wird.
Literatur
Eine ausführliche Beschreibung der Nahtstellensignale findet sich im Listenhandbuch NC-
Variablen und Nahtstellensignale.
Alarme
Das START-Kommando ist unter bestimmten Umständen nicht wirksam und es tritt dann einer
der folgenden Alarme auf:
● 10200 "Kein NC-Start bei aktivem Alarm erlaubt"
● 10202 "Kein NC-Start bei aktivem Kommando erlaubt"
● 10203 "Kein NC-Start bei nicht referenzierten Achsen erlaubt"
Literatur:
Diagnosehandbuch Alarme
558
Grundfunktionen
Funktionshandbuch, 05/2017, A5E40870716